Lapley Manor is a Grade II listed building-listed manor in england-west-midlands, United Kingdom, registered on the National Heritage List for England (NHLE entry 1178284). Listed status protects buildings and structures of special architectural or historic interest. See the linked Wikipedia article for further details.

Heritage listing

Details SJ 81 SE LAPLEY C.P. LAPLEY. 5/81 Lapley Manor. 16.5.53. GV II House. Late C16. Timber framed with painted brick infill, steeply pitched handmade tile roofs and large central stack to rear wall. Formerly lobby entrance plan with parlour cross wing. Two storey, two bay front to Parlour cross wing in close studding (square framing elsewhere) with C19 casements, 2 on first floor, 3 on ground floor; blocked door in wing to South West against stack. Interior: Single purlin roof construction on queen post trusses with collars, roll moulded beamed ceiling, coffer pattern in parlour wing, brattished firehood beam in former hall, possibly re-used.
